Community Analysis

Cloud is a powerful main DPS, with some of the highest breaking power in the game as a bonus and some supporting capability on top. At A6, he has the damage to outperform even medium to high investment Ophelia as a main DPS.

His unique ammo system allows him to passively "dps" during boss downtimes by "storing" his damage for future use. By building up a large magazine and maintaining ammo with his Skill and Ultimate, Cloud can burst for up to 15 sec at a time, unloading extremely high damage that can benefit from buff syncing.

Cloud can set up his own Ice affliction during his strongest burns with his Ultimate, which lingers and applies affliction over the entire burst.

Cloud's sig is extremely unwieldy and takes cooldown-tracking to fully utilize. The BP weapon has similar output to his sig at F5 with no inconvenience. If you have the BP destroyer weapon, use that instead.

There is a interesting interaction with the 5 star hahnul 2 piece set effect and Flare's sig artifact. Using an ult after switching in allows you to get a sizable attack increase.
An F5 Flare sig is slightly better than Cloud's own sig
Doing this does lock you out of 4 piece Custos though

Rotations

(Skill > Hold BA) > Repeat > Skill > Switch Out

Cloud can hold his ammo to unload in bursts, either when he's buffed as main DPS or when he gets time as subdps. His on field rotation centers around using his Skill to generate ammo before unloading what he has. Ending on a skill allows for more ammo to burst with next rotation
